<p>The rate at which glass batch is melted to a liquid state is improved by providing a series of depressions (34) having sloped surfaces in the glass batch at the charging end (17) of the furnace (20). The sloped surfaces of the depression (34) permit run-off of melted glass batch, thereby exposing the surface of fresh glass batch to the heat of the furnace. Depressions (34) in the glass batch are made by projecting periodically a plurality of tapered hole-producing members (33) into the gas batch material. The action of the tapered member (33) in producing the depression (34) also provides a wave action to the body of molten glass (11) in the vicinity of the charging end (17) of the furnace (20), which enhances the rate of melting of glass batch materials.</p> |
